Ososayensi base-Lodz benze i-hydrogel yokugqoka yokwelapha izilonda zesifo sikashukela

Ososayensi baseLodz University of Technology basungule indlela entsha yokugqokisa i-hydrogel yokwelapha amanxeba anesifo sikashukela. Ukugqoka kuletha i-tetrapeptide esilondeni esingabuyisela futhi senze imithambo yegazi emisha ngaphakathi kwalo.

Ngokusho kwabacwaningi, ukusetshenziswa kwalolu hlobo lokugqoka kunganciphisa isibalo sokunqunywa kwezitho.

Ukwelashwa kwezilonda ezinesifo sikashukela njengamanje kuyinkinga enkulu ePoland nasemhlabeni kunokwelashwa kwezinye izinhlobo zamanxeba. Izindleko zalezo zindlela zokwelapha kanye nemiphumela yezenhlalo yamanxeba esifo sikashukela zinkulu - ngenxa yalesi sizathu ePoland ukwelashwa okungaphezu kwe-10 kwenziwa ngonyaka. ukunqunywa isitho. Ngenxa yokucaciswa kwala manxeba, awekho ama-biomaterials athuthukisiwe emhlabeni angakhulisa kakhulu amathuba okuphola kwawo.

Ithimba lika-prof. U-Janusz Rosiak ovela ku-Interdepartmental Institute of Radiation Technology yase-Lodz University of Technology usethuthukise ubuchwepheshe bokukhiqizwa kwezingubo ze-hydrogel ezinothiswe nge-tetrapeptide, ebangela i-angiogenesis, okungukuthi ukubuyisela nokudala imithambo yegazi emisha ngaphakathi kwenxeba. Ukuhlolwa kweselula kwalezi zinto eziphilayo kunikeza imiphumela emihle.

Ukugqoka kwakhiwe ngesisekelo se-hydrogel yokugqoka eyakhiwe ososayensi base-Łódź, okuyinto - ngokobuchwepheshe babo - ekhiqizwa emhlabeni wonke iminyaka engaphezu kwengu-20. Inezimfanelo zokugqoka kahle, futhi ngenxa yayo, imiphumela emihle kakhulu itholakala ekwelapheni izilonda zokusha, izilonda zokulala kanye namanxeba okunzima ukuwapholisa, isb izilonda ze-trophic.

I-Hydrogel dressing isetshenziswa ngqo enxebeni, kuhl. inikeza ukufinyelela komoyampilo esilondeni, kwakha isithiyo ngokumelene nokutheleleka kwangaphandle, kudonsa ama-exudates, kuhlinzeka indawo emanzi, kukhulula ubuhlungu, kususe izicubu ze-necrotic enxebeni lapho zikhishwa enxebeni. Ngesikhathi esifanayo, kwenza kube nokwenzeka ukulinganisa into yomuthi (kulokhu i-tetrapeptide) ngokuqhubekayo, isilinganiso esinqunyiwe, ngaphandle kwesidingo sokungenelela kukadokotela.

Kubonakala sengathi ikhambi esilikhiqizile lingaba usizo kakhulu ekwelapheni amanxeba anesifo sikashukela. Izindleko zokukhiqiza ziphansi kakhulu, futhi ukukhiqizwa kwayo kungenziwa ngaphandle kokutshala izimali ezinkulu - etshela i-PAP, umdali wezingubo zokugqoka, uProf. Janusz Rosiak.

Ngesikhathi sokwelashwa nge-classic hydrogel dressing ekhiqizwa ngokwendlela kaRosiak, kwatholakala ukuthi inomphumela onenzuzo futhi ekwelapheni okuthiwa unyawo lwesifo sikashukela, kodwa amathuba okuphulukisa lolu hlobo lwesilonda ngokusetshenziswa kokugqoka okunjalo. cishe amaphesenti angu-50. - kakhulu njengezinye izinhlobo zokugqoka ezaziwa futhi ezisetshenziswa emhlabeni.

Lokhu kuhlobene nokucaciswa kwezilonda zesifo sikashukela, njengoba zihlukaniswa, phakathi kokunye, i-necrosis yezicubu zamanxeba ngenxa yokulimala nokubhujiswa kwemithambo yegazi. Kubuye kuhlotshaniswe nokucekelwa phansi kwezicubu zezinzwa kanye nokufa kancane kancane kwezicubu ezizungeze isilonda.

Imizamo yokwelapha lolu hlobo lwamanxeba, eyenziwa ePoland nasemhlabeni wonke, yehlela ekuboneni uhlobo lwezifo ezibangelwa amagciwane nokusebenzisa ama-antibiotics noma ezinye izinto ezisebenzayo ezingathuthukisa ukuhlanzeka kwesilonda. Ngesikhathi silinde ukuthi isilonda siphole, izici ezingabangela i-angiogenesis, okungukuthi ukubuyiselwa kanye nokwakheka kwemithambo yegazi emisha ngaphakathi kwesilonda, zingalethwa kuso. Ngale njongo, ukusetshenziswa kwenani lezinto, okuthiwa yizici zokukhula.

UProf. Rosiak wachaza ukuthi ocwaningweni lwabo, ososayensi base-Łódź bahlangabezane nemibiko ezincwadini mayelana nokusetshenziswa kwe-tetrapeptide elula ukuze kutholwe i-angiogenesis ngokuyiletha endaweni ephathwayo yomzimba. Kuyinhlanganisela edalwe ngokwemvelo emzimbeni womuntu, enesigamu sempilo emfushane uma kuqhathaniswa nemizuzu emi-5, yingakho ukugxila kwayo entweni esebenza ngokujwayelekile kuphansi kakhulu. Le tetrapeptide ibhaliswe njengomuthi futhi yavunyelwa yi-US Food and Drug Administration (FDA).

Kodwa-ke, ukuphathwa kwayo ezicutshini ezizungeze isilonda kwenziwa ngomjovo, okwenza kube nzima ukulawula indawo yesenzo futhi kubangele imiphumela evamile - ukufinyelela ngokushesha ekugxilweni okuphezulu kanye nokunyamalala okusheshayo okulinganayo, okubhubhisa umphumela wayo wokwelapha. Umbono wethu wokuqala, emhlabeni wonke, ufinyelela ekuzameni ukuhlanganisa i-hydrogel yokugqoka nale tetrapeptide - kuchaza usosayensi.

Ubuchwepheshe bokukhiqiza ukugqoka kwe-hydrogel okuthuthukiswe abacwaningi be-Łódź kuhlanganisa ukudala ingxube yezithako zokugqoka emanzini (amanzi abala ngaphezu kwe-90% yokwakheka kwawo), bese kuthi ngemva kokuyibeka ephaketheni futhi ayivale, ayifake inzalo insimbi ye-electron. Ngenxa yalokho, kwakheka isiqephu se-hydrogel esiyinyumba esisetshenziswa njengokugqoka.

Inkinga yocwaningo yayiwukuthi ingabe into esebenzayo ngeke ibhujiswe ngesikhathi sokuvala inzalo, ngoba i-tetrapeptide esixazululweni samanzi ngaphansi kwethonya le-electron beam ibhujiswa ngokuphelele kakade kumithamo yama-electron angakaqinisekisi ubunyumba bomkhiqizo. Nokho, sikwazile ukuxazulula le nkinga - wanezela u-prof. Rosiak.

Isixazululo sithunyelwe ukuze sivikelwe eHhovisi Lelungelo Lobunikazi. Ngenxa yokusekelwa kwezezimali kweNational Center for Research and Development, ososayensi baseLodz benza ucwaningo mayelana ne-kinetics yokukhululwa kwe-tetrapeptide esilondeni, ukuqina kwayo ekugqokeni (ingasetshenziswa ngisho nonyaka owodwa ngemva kokukhiqizwa kwayo) kanye ukusebenzisana namaseli.

Ezingeni lamangqamuzana, siqinisekisile ukubonakaliswa kwezakhi zofuzo ezibhekene ne-angiogenesis, futhi ezingeni lamaselula, ukusheshisa okuphawulekayo kokwanda kwamaseli e-endothelial. Siphinde sabonisa ukuncika kwemiphumela etholiwe ekugxilweni kwe-tetrapeptide futhi sanquma umthamo ophelele - uprofesa waphawula.
